Pamela Johnston aged 8 in the garden of the family farm in the townsland of Aughaneagh. Pamela is now a Theatre Manager in Craigavan area Hospital. She milked cows and fed calves from a young age on the family farm. Pamela is a superb cook and enjoys world travel.
The Johnston family live in Drum village. The village is situated in the rolling drumlin country (whence the village got its name) near the Monaghan-Cavan border in the south west of County Monaghan.
One of the earliest photographs in their family album is a photograph of Grandfather George Reilly taken during his time spent with the North Irish Horse during the First World War. George survived the war and returned home to Drum to marry and raise a family. Other photographs capture village life and family celebrations.
